Notes
6 items
Notes
From O00-O9A:
- •CODES FROM THIS CHAPTER ARE FOR USE ONLY ON MATERNAL RECORDS, NEVER ON NEWBORN RECORDS
- •Codes from this chapter are for use for conditions related to or aggravated by the pregnancy, childbirth, or by the puerperium (maternal causes or obstetric causes)
- •Trimesters are counted from the first day of the last menstrual period. They are defined as follows:
- •1st trimester- less than 14 weeks 0 days
- •2nd trimester- 14 weeks 0 days to less than 28 weeks 0 days
- •3rd trimester- 28 weeks 0 days until delivery
